Introduction

Every autumn, the NAPS is hosted by a selected university. For almost half century, the NAPS becomes a prestigious conference/exhibition that draws hundreds of international attendees, including academic professors, national laboratory researchers, industrial developers & practitioners, and excellent graduate students in power engineering. NAPS welcomes papers on analytical, computational, experimental studies aimed at solving problems related to operation, control, monitoring, protection, reliability as well as economics of power and energy systems and components. NAPS will continue the long held tradition of encouraging presentation of papers by students and recognizing their best efforts by awards at the end of the symposium.

Research Topic Areas:

Authors are invited to submit their contributions in, including but not limited to, the following research tracks:

TRACK 1: Demand response and energy efficiency

TRACK 2: Microgrids and advanced distribution systems

TRACK 3: Power system control, operation, and planning

TRACK 4: Intelligent grid coordination and management

TRACK 5: Power system analysis, optimization, computing, and economics

TRACK 6: Power system communications and cyber-security

TRACK 7: Solar, wind and other renewable generations

TRACK 8: Power Electronics and Applications
